Title
ADS+: an efficient binding update delivery scheme using IP multicast

Abstract
In mobile environments, efficient binding update delivery results in fast adaptation to the effects of migration. The scheme discussed performs the update using IP multicast. The proposed active delivery scheme+ (ADS+) is an extension of the ADS earlier proposed by the authors. Unlike ADS, ADS+ does not assume the use of additional network hardware and yet provides a quick, deployable, bandwidth conserving solution to the delivery of binding updates.
